#5018: [with package, needs work] lrs optional package improvements
---------------------------------------+------------------------------------
Reporter: mhampton | Owner: mabshoff
Type: enhancement | Status: new
Priority: minor | Milestone: sage-3.3
Component: optional packages | Resolution:
Keywords: lrs, polyhedra, polytopes |
---------------------------------------+------------------------------------
Changes (by mabshoff):
* summary: [with package, needs review] lrs optional package
improvements => [with package, needs work] lrs
optional package improvements
Comment:
A couple remarks:
* the spkg is missing an hg repo. Please check in everything but src
* SPKG.txt does not conform to the standard - see the SpkgTemplate in the
wiki
* spkg-install needs to be executable
* spkg-check is missing, when you add it please run {{{make check}}} with
it
* for the make check target: create foo.expected and direct the result
from test foo into foo.result. Then diff, i.e. do not create the expected
result in the script
* the makefile should have a make install target
* the makefile still uses {{{gcc -O3 -static}}} - this should be set via
CC and CFLAGS for example
Not all of the above have to be fixed to get a positive review from me,
but it would be nice to get those all fixed. The missing hg repo and an
updated SPKG.txt should *really* be done.
Cheers,
Michael
--
Ticket URL: <http://trac.sagemath.org/sage_trac/ticket/5018#comment:2>
Sage <http://sagemath.org/>
Sage - Open Source Mathematical Software: Building the Car Instead of
Reinventing the Wheel
--~--~---------~--~----~------------~-------~--~----~
You received this message because you are subscribed to the Google Groups
"sage-trac" group.
To post to this group, send email to [email protected]
To unsubscribe from this group, send email to
[email protected]
For more options, visit this group at
http://groups.google.com/group/sage-trac?hl=en
-~----------~----~----~----~------~----~------~--~---